ANALYSIS OF ENERGY CONSUMPTION OF CRUSHING …

The main aim of the work was to determine the energy consumption of crushing process assuming a given level of fragmentation. Studies were performed on three rocks: granite "Strzegom", limestone "Morawica" and sandstone "Mucharz".

Requirements and Energy Consumption of Crusher Plants

Understanding the energy consumption patterns of crusher plants is essential for optimizing efficiency and minimizing operational costs. The crushing process consumes energy as the crusher unit breaks down raw materials into smaller, more manageable pieces.

Energy Efficiency 2024 – Analysis

Energy Efficiency 2024 is the IEA's primary annual analysis on global energy efficiency developments, showing recent trends in energy intensity and demand, prices and policies. The report provides sector-specific analysis on buildings, appliances, industry and transport and explores system-wide themes such as electrification, flexibility, investment and employment.

Sustainable Crushing: 's Innovations | Mellott

Driving Energy Efficiency In Crushing Operations. Reducing energy consumption is a key focus area for 's crushing innovations. Their hybrid mobile crushers, for instance, give operators the flexibility to plug into lower-cost electrical power instead of running solely on diesel.
